Hangin' with the Huskers: Renovations and what it means to be a Husker

In this video edition of Hangin' with the Huskers, we stopped by practice to chat with a few of the girls about the renovations going on at their practice facility in Mabel Lee Hall. The team is currently practicing at the indoor track until everything is complete.

Head Coach Dan Kendig is enthusiastic about the changes taking place within Nebraska women's gymnastics. Take a look at the photos we've posted showing the progress of the construction at Mabel Lee.

"We're making progress every day," Kendig said. "I'm getting excited and am seeing all of the work show in there. It means a lot to be able to complete a project like this and we really have to thank Tom Osborne and the administration for being so encouraging through all of this. It's going to enhance our training, and it will just be really fun and exciting."
